This episode of Walking the Fairways sees me chatting with Greens
Director of Ashgrove Golf Club, Simon Putral in Brisbane, and
Superintendent of Lakelands Golf Club, Richard Flesser, on the
Gold Coast, to gain an insight into just what they experienced
from Tropical Cyclone Alfred. We chat about damage done on their
respective golf courses and I also discover how quickly they are
able to recover!
Also included is my 1st time experience of a game at Moore Park
Golf Course just a few days ago. I was joined by lead
spokesperson of the Save Moore Park Golf Course campaign, Jared
Kendler, for a short round of the back 8 holes, which is the
location of the where the NSW State Government are planning to
repurpose the public golf course to make way for a public park.
What I experienced was nothing short of amazing!
I'm also joined on this episode by Nigel Taylor for an update of
his Everesting Challenge that he is embarking on to raise
awareness of mental health.
